What is the Problem?

Baby loungers have been linked to dozens of tragic, preventable infant deaths in recent years. Safety officials in the U.S. have documented at least 79 deaths and 124 injuries between 2010 and 2022, mostly involving babies under 3 months old who suffocated.

What is a Baby Lounger?

Baby loungers are portable cushions for babies to rest. It is illegal to advertise baby loungers for infant sleep in the U.S, but many products are used this way. Despite the risk of suffocation and death, parents commonly use baby loungers in cribs or beds for sleeping babies.

Types of Baby Loungers

The most well-known baby loungers in the U.S. are the DockATot, Boppy, Podster Infant Lounger, and the Snuggle Me Organic Infant Lounger.

Why Is Amazon Still Selling Baby Loungers?

There are also countless generic baby loungers that are being sold on Amazon by sellers that are mostly based in China. Safety officials said they are working with firms like Amazon to keep these products off the marketplace, where they are often illegally advertised for sleep.

Other Names for Baby Loungers

Baby loungers are also sometimes called:

  • Baby nests
  • Baby sleepers
  • Pods and docks
  • Baby nappers
  • Inclined sleeper
  • Infant support cushions
  • Infant pillows and cushions
  • Infant positioner (such as the Nap Nanny)

Snuggle Me Discontinued After Strict Safety Rules for Infant Support Cushions

One of the original, and still one of the most popular baby loungers, is the Snuggle Me Organic Infant Lounger. In November 2025, the company announced that it would stop selling the Snuggle Me Baby Lounger in the U.S. because they do not meet strict new safety standards for “infant support cushions.”

In May 2025, the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) adopted a new rule for infant support cushions. These products must adhere to strict new safety requirements for restraints, cushion firmness, maximum incline, and seam strength.

Parents Should Immediately Stop Using Baby Loungers

In December 2023, the CPSC warned parents to immediately stop using all baby loungers because they pose a risk of suffocation, falls, and death.

Warning Labels for Infant Sleep Cushions

Infant sleep cushions manufactured after May 5, 2025 must also have a warning label with a bold-face warning: “USING THIS PRODUCT FOR SLEEP CAN KILL.”

  • Babies can turn over or roll out without warning and CAN SUFFOCATE in only a few minutes.
  • Use on the floor with baby on back, face-up. Put baby on back after Tummy Time.
  • Stay near and watch baby during use.
  • Do not use on soft surfaces or in sleep products like cribs or bassinets. Keep blankets and other soft items out of and away from product.
  • If baby falls asleep, move baby to infant sleep product, such as a crib or bassinet.

Babies have been injured from FALLS.

  • Do not use on beds, sofas, or other raised surfaces.
  • Never carry or move product with baby in it.
